Greek Meat Loaves Recipe

12 Servings
Prep: 20 min. Bake: 50 min.

20 50 70
Ingredients

2 eggs, lightly beaten
1/2 cup ketchup
1/4 cup 2% milk
1 large red onion, finely chopped
3/4 cup quick-cooking oats
1/3 cup oil-packed sun-dried tomatoes, patted dry and finely chopped
1/3 cup pitted Greek olives, chopped
2 garlic cloves, minced
1 teaspoon salt
1 teaspoon pepper
2 pounds lean ground beef (90% lean)
1/2 cup crumbled feta cheese

Directions

In a large bowl, combine the first 10 ingredients. Crumble beef over mixture and mix well. Pat into two greased 8-in. x 4-in. loaf pans.
Bake, uncovered, at 350° for 50-60 minutes or until no pink remains and a meat thermometer reads 160°. Let stand for 5 minutes. Transfer to a serving plate; sprinkle with cheese. Yield: 2 loaves (6 servings each).


Nutrition Facts: 1 slice equals 254 calories, 15 g fat (7 g saturated fat), 98 mg cholesterol, 545 mg sodium, 9 g carbohydrate, 1 g fiber, 21 g protein.
